What is Central TV Africa?
First things first, let's define what Central TV Africa actually is. Central TV Africa is a media outlet focused on delivering news and information related to Africa, often with a specific emphasis on Central African nations. It aims to provide a platform for African voices and perspectives, covering a range of topics from politics and economics to culture and social issues. This is incredibly important because mainstream media often overlooks or misrepresents the nuances of African news. By having a dedicated channel, Central TV Africa ensures that these stories are told accurately and with the depth they deserve. The channel often features local journalists, analysts, and commentators, adding an authentic layer to the reporting. One of the key strengths of Central TV Africa is its commitment to objective journalism. While many news outlets have a clear bias, Central TV Africa strives to present the facts in a balanced and unbiased manner, allowing viewers to form their own opinions. This is crucial for maintaining trust and credibility, especially in an era where misinformation is rampant. Furthermore, Central TV Africa understands the importance of accessibility. It broadcasts in multiple languages, including English, French, and local African languages, ensuring that its content reaches a wide audience. This linguistic diversity is a major advantage, making the channel relevant to both local communities and the international diaspora. The channel also leverages digital platforms, offering live streaming and on-demand content through its website and mobile app. This multi-platform approach allows viewers to stay informed regardless of their location or preferred viewing method.

Programming Highlights on Central TV Africa
Alright, let's get into the nitty-gritty of what you can actually watch on Central TV Africa. The programming is diverse, catering to a wide range of interests and age groups. News broadcasts are a staple, offering up-to-date coverage of political, economic, and social events across Africa. These broadcasts are often anchored by experienced journalists who provide insightful analysis and commentary. One of the standout features of Central TV Africa is its in-depth investigative reports. These reports delve into complex issues, uncovering corruption, human rights abuses, and environmental scandals. They often involve months of research and undercover work, and they have a real impact on policy and public opinion. The channel also airs a variety of documentaries, exploring different aspects of African history, culture, and wildlife. These documentaries are often produced by local filmmakers, providing a unique and authentic perspective. They cover a wide range of topics, from the ancient kingdoms of Africa to the challenges facing modern conservation efforts. In addition to news and documentaries, Central TV Africa offers a range of entertainment programs. These include dramas, comedies, and reality shows, often featuring African talent. These programs provide a much-needed outlet for creativity and help to promote African culture and identity. The channel also airs educational programs, aimed at improving literacy and promoting skills development. These programs are particularly important in rural areas where access to education is limited. They cover a range of topics, from basic reading and writing to vocational training and entrepreneurship.
